ALCOHOLICS ANONYMOUS / ALANON | SAINT ANDREW'S-IN-THE-VALLEY EPISCOPAL CHURCH

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Al-Anon Meetings. AA is an international fellowship of men and women who have had a drinking problem. It is nonprofessional, self-supporting, multiracial, apolitical, and available almost everywhere. Membership is open to anyone who wants to do something about his or her drinking problem. Al-Anon are for families and loved ones of individuals who have drinking problems.
